e2c2602
Index: urllib3-1.5/test/test_collections.py
e2c2602
===================================================================
e2c2602
--- urllib3-1.5.orig/test/test_collections.py
e2c2602
+++ urllib3-1.5/test/test_collections.py
e2c2602
@@ -122,9 +122,11 @@ class TestLRUContainer(unittest.TestCase
e2c2602
     def test_iter(self):
e2c2602
         d = Container()
e2c2602
 
e2c2602
-        with self.assertRaises(NotImplementedError):
e2c2602
+        def to_test():
e2c2602
             for i in d:
e2c2602
                 self.fail("Iteration shouldn't be implemented.")
e2c2602
 
e2c2602
+        self.assertRaises(NotImplementedError, to_test)
e2c2602
+
e2c2602
 if __name__ == '__main__':
e2c2602
     unittest.main()
e2c2602
Index: urllib3-1.5/test/test_connectionpool.py
e2c2602
===================================================================
e2c2602
--- urllib3-1.5.orig/test/test_connectionpool.py
e2c2602
+++ urllib3-1.5/test/test_connectionpool.py
e2c2602
@@ -98,8 +98,7 @@ class TestConnectionPool(unittest.TestCa
e2c2602
 
e2c2602
         def _test(exception, expect):
e2c2602
             pool._make_request = lambda *args, **kwargs: _raise(exception)
e2c2602
-            with self.assertRaises(expect):
e2c2602
-                pool.request('GET', '/')
e2c2602
+            self.assertRaises(expect, pool.request, 'GET', '/')
e2c2602
 
e2c2602
             self.assertEqual(pool.pool.qsize(), POOL_SIZE)
e2c2602
 
e2c2602
@@ -114,15 +113,13 @@ class TestConnectionPool(unittest.TestCa
e2c2602
         # MaxRetryError, not EmptyPoolError
e2c2602
         # See: https://github.com/shazow/urllib3/issues/76
e2c2602
         pool._make_request = lambda *args, **kwargs: _raise(HTTPException)
e2c2602
-        with self.assertRaises(MaxRetryError):
e2c2602
-            pool.request('GET', '/', retries=1, pool_timeout=0.01)
e2c2602
+        self.assertRaises(MaxRetryError, pool.request, 'GET', '/', retries=1, pool_timeout=0.01)
e2c2602
         self.assertEqual(pool.pool.qsize(), POOL_SIZE)
e2c2602
 
e2c2602
     def test_assert_same_host(self):
e2c2602
         c = connection_from_url('http://google.com:80')
e2c2602
 
e2c2602
-        with self.assertRaises(HostChangedError):
e2c2602
-            c.request('GET', 'http://yahoo.com:80', assert_same_host=True)
e2c2602
+        self.assertRaises(HostChangedError, c.request, 'GET', 'http://yahoo.com:80', assert_same_host=True)
e2c2602
 
e2c2602
     def test_pool_close(self):
e2c2602
         pool = connection_from_url('http://google.com:80')
e2c2602
@@ -139,16 +136,13 @@ class TestConnectionPool(unittest.TestCa
e2c2602
         pool.close()
e2c2602
         self.assertEqual(pool.pool, None)
e2c2602
 
e2c2602
-        with self.assertRaises(ClosedPoolError):
e2c2602
-            pool._get_conn()
e2c2602
+        self.assertRaises(ClosedPoolError, pool._get_conn)
e2c2602
 
e2c2602
         pool._put_conn(conn3)
e2c2602
 
e2c2602
-        with self.assertRaises(ClosedPoolError):
e2c2602
-            pool._get_conn()
e2c2602
+        self.assertRaises(ClosedPoolError, pool._get_conn)
e2c2602
 
e2c2602
-        with self.assertRaises(Empty):
e2c2602
-            old_pool_queue.get(block=False)
e2c2602
+        self.assertRaises(Empty, old_pool_queue.get, block=False)
e2c2602
 
e2c2602
 
e2c2602
 if __name__ == '__main__':
e2c2602
Index: urllib3-1.5/test/test_poolmanager.py
e2c2602
===================================================================
e2c2602
--- urllib3-1.5.orig/test/test_poolmanager.py
e2c2602
+++ urllib3-1.5/test/test_poolmanager.py
e2c2602
@@ -54,13 +54,11 @@ class TestPoolManager(unittest.TestCase)
e2c2602
         p.clear()
e2c2602
         self.assertEqual(len(p.pools), 0)
e2c2602
 
e2c2602
-        with self.assertRaises(ClosedPoolError):
e2c2602
-            conn_pool._get_conn()
e2c2602
+        self.assertRaises(ClosedPoolError, conn_pool._get_conn)
e2c2602
 
e2c2602
         conn_pool._put_conn(conn)
e2c2602
 
e2c2602
-        with self.assertRaises(ClosedPoolError):
e2c2602
-            conn_pool._get_conn()
e2c2602
+        self.assertRaises(ClosedPoolError, conn_pool._get_conn)
e2c2602
 
e2c2602
         self.assertEqual(len(p.pools), 0)
e2c2602